I'm pretty sure this is how the rules are supposed to work. The problem is that this means that a newly discovered spirit is 'dealt with' at the same level as a primary tradition one, for very little HP expenditure. This gives shaman exposed to exotic spirits a large edge over their more traditional fellows.
Whether this is a good or a bad thing depends on your feelings on whether shaman are weak compared to theists, etc.
